German Embassy Rejects 40% of Schengen Visa Applications from Turkish Applicants in 2022

Out of 120,876 visa applications filed by Turkish applicants at Ankara, Edirne, Istanbul and Izmir consulates in 2022, 39.7 per cent or 48,040 applications, were rejected by German authorities, making Germany the leading country to deny most visa applications from Türkiye.

According to Schengen Statistics, the total number of visa applications filed by Turks reached 223,699, with 174,929 applications being approved, while the share of multiple entry visas reached 78.2 per cent.

This means that 504,220 multiple-entry visas were issued to Turks in 2022, 173,980 of which were issued by German authorities, accounting for 34.5 per cent of all MEVs issued.

The list of four main countries to receive the most visa applications by Turkish citizens, and consequently, deny the most applications is concluded with Greece, France and the Netherlands. More specifically, Greece is the second country to have received the most visa applications by this nationality – a total of 164,829, while it disapproved 15,913 applications.

France and the Netherlands follow next with a total of 115,114 and 48,807 visa applications received, respectively, while authorities of the respective countries denied 15,435 and 15,913 Turkish applications for a Schengen Visa, respectively.

As per denied applications, France and the Netherlands refused 15,435 and 9,714 of those, respectively, taking the total rejection rate to 21.4 and 19.9 per cent, respectively. On the other hand, Greece had the lowest rejection rate out of all of these four countries as 9.6 per cent of all applications from Turkish applicants ended up being refused.

Denied visa applications filed by Turkish nationals accounted for 21.4 per cent of total applications made. The rejection rate by French and Dutch authorities, on the other hand, was slightly lower – 13.4 and 19.9 per cent, respectively.

However, the share of MEVs issued to Turkish nationals varied between these countries with Germany having the lowest rate – 78.2 per cent while Greece issued the most MEVs for Turks, in proportion with the number of applicants – 89.8 per cent. The share of MEVs issued to Turkish citizens in France is 81.5 per cent and 78.6 per cent for the Netherlands.

Turkish nationals have become the nationality that filed the visa applications for Schengen visas in 2022, filing 778,409 applications, while according to Schengen Statistics for 2021, Turkish nationals were listed as the second nationality with the most visa applications filed, with 271,977 visa applications submitted, only falling behind Russians with 536,241 applications.
